Description
ST ERTH SW 53 SW 6/199 Tredrea Manor Cottage, including - front garden walls
II GV Service cottage to Tredrea Manor Farmhouse including front garden walls. Circa mid- late C19. Granite rubble with granite dressings. Scantle slate roof with brick chimneys over the gable ends. Cast-iron ogee gutters. Plan: Shallow double depth plan with 2 front rooms. Wider room (probably kitchen/living room) on the left, small parlour on the right, with cross passage leading to stair probably between 2 shallow service rooms; Exterior: 2-Storeys. Nearly symmetrical 3 window south south east front with doorway and window over slighty right of middle. Original panelled door with overlight and probably original 12-pane horned sashes. Interior: Not inspected. Granite rubble walls with vertically-set rubble copings to front garden walls. Entrance adjoining left of house with one square-on-plan granite monolithic pier with pyramidal head.
